Background
A water purifier is also called a water purifier or a water purifier, and is a water treatment apparatus for performing deep filtration and purification treatment on water according to a use requirement of water.
The filter element of the water purifier is often required to be frequently replaced in the existing water purifying equipment, which is very inconvenient, even though the water purifying equipment with the self-cleaning function is often discharged with a large amount of waste water generated in the self-cleaning process, more water resources are wasted, and much trouble is brought to the daily life of people; therefore, the combined cleaning-free wastewater-free water purifier is provided to solve the problems.

The invention has the beneficial effects that:
firstly, the combined type cleaning-free wastewater-free water purifier can filter water passing through the filtering mechanism by arranging the filtering mechanism, the pressure bin, the water inlet pipe and the water outlet pipe, the driving mechanism, the transmission mechanism and the transmission belt are arranged, when more impurities accumulated in the filtering mechanism are reduced and the pressure in the pressure bin is increased, the driving mechanism drives the transmission mechanism to drive the filtering mechanism to rotate, the filtering mechanism is limited by the limiting mechanism, the automatic replacement of an active carbon filter in the filtering mechanism is realized, the air entering the box body can be heated by the heating block in the air inlet bin and is extracted by the exhaust fan by arranging the air inlet bin and the exhaust bin, the processes of heating the active carbon filter and extracting impurities are realized, and the active carbon filter enters the next filtering cycle.

The working principle is as follows: the input end of a water inlet pipe 8 is connected with a raw water position, the output end of a water outlet pipe 9 is connected with a water position, then a heating block 13 is firstly opened, an exhaust fan 16 is opened after the heating block 13 is preheated, then the raw water is introduced into a pressure chamber 5, after the raw water enters the pressure chamber 5, the raw water enters a filter mechanism 4 through a first water guide pipe 6 to realize filtration and is discharged from the output end of the water outlet pipe 9, when impurities contained in a corresponding activated carbon filter 401 in the filter mechanism 4 are more, the water flow passing through the activated carbon filter 401 is reduced, the water pressure in the pressure chamber 5 is increased, then the pressure chamber 5 transmits the pressure to the interior of a driving mechanism 7, a rack 701 of the driving mechanism 7 drives a transmission mechanism 10 to rotate, the transmission mechanism 10 drives the filter mechanism 4 to rotate through a second roller 1002, and the automatic filter element replacement of the equipment is realized, when the filtering mechanism 4 is not rotated in place and the pressure in the pressure bin 5 cannot reach the standard, the limiting mechanism 17 performs assistance or reverse thrust on the filtering mechanism 4 through the limiting rod 1702, so that one of the activated carbon filters 401 in the filtering mechanism 4 is reset or replaced, the filtering effect is enhanced, then under the suction force of the exhaust fan 16, fresh air continuously enters the inside of the filtering mechanism 4 through the air inlet bin 12 and is exhausted from the exhaust bin 14 after passing through the activated carbon filter 401 containing impurities, after the air is heated by the heating block 13, the air entering the filtering mechanism 4 has a drying function, the cleaning effect on the activated carbon filter 401 containing the impurities is enhanced, then the impurities in the corresponding activated carbon filter 401 are wrapped by hot air and are exhausted to the outside of the equipment through the exhaust bin 14, and the cleaning-free and wastewater-free self-cleaning function of the equipment is realized.
